How Lifting Injuries Happen

Lifting injuries often occur from improper form and ergonomics. Bending and twisting while lifting puts enormous strain on the back muscles, discs, and spine. Lifting heavy objects above shoulder height or far from the body adds additional stress. Even using safe lifting techniques, repetition and fatigue over a work shift can lead to injury. Common diagnoses include herniated discs, muscle strains, and pinched nerves.

Symptoms to Watch for

Symptoms of lifting injuries include sharp or throbbing back and neck pain, muscle spasms, tingling or numbness in the arms and legs, reduced range of motion, headaches, and shooting pain down the legs. If untreated, symptoms may worsen over time. Seek medical evaluation right away if you experience any of these symptoms after heavy lifting at work. The sooner it is treated, the better the outcome.

Typical Treatment Plan

Your treatment plan may include medications to relieve pain and inflammation, physical therapy exercises to increase flexibility and core strength, spinal adjustments if indicated, ergonomic training for proper lifting techniques, and transitional work duties.
